What is the best thing for women to eat during the confinement period? You should know that every woman will do some postpartum recovery and health care after giving birth, and the confinement period affects the physical condition and health of both women and children. Therefore, what to eat during confinement is a question that everyone is concerned about, and it is also a question that women must understand. We will introduce it in detail below.

First of all, you should eat healthily during the confinement period, and natural maintenance is the healthiest. Here are some foods that women should eat during confinement: gradually transition from liquid food to a normal diet. After delivery, it takes some time for the digestive system to recover, so you can choose some foods that are easier to digest in the first few days after delivery. You can transition from porridge and noodles to rice porridge, and then to rice and pasta.

Moreover, we need to drink brown sugar water appropriately to supplement iron and act as a diuretic. Brown sugar is high in iron, as well as a variety of trace elements and minerals, which can promote waste excretion and prevent urinary incontinence. However, drinking too much can cause new mothers to sweat more and lose salt from their bodies. Therefore, it should not be consumed for too long, and should not exceed 10 days at most. It is best to eat mainly natural foods and not take too many nutritional supplements. During the confinement period, you should mainly eat natural green foods, and try to consume less or no artificial supplements. You can also choose to consume some mother's milk powder, multivitamins or calcium tablets designed specifically for pregnant women, because mothers in confinement, especially those who are breastfeeding, need to supplement more calcium, iron, vitamins and minerals.

Another thing to note is that pregnant women’s diet should not be too light. New mothers need to drink a lot of water when they sweat after giving birth, which will lead to the loss of salt in our body. Therefore, we can add a little less salt to our meals, but we cannot eliminate salt at all. We also need to ensure the intake of calcium and iron supplements, which are very important aspects.
